Runbook 11.3 — Account Recovery (Contrast Audit Tooling)

The Shadewell contrast-audit dashboard uses the same identity tier as production, so recovering an auditor account follows the standard flow: verify the requester against the roster, disable active sessions, and reissue credentials. Audit findings from the color-contrast review are stored in a sealed evidence locker pending security sign-off. To open the locker and confirm the findings are intact, supply the recovery passphrase given below.

strongbox words: sorax-kasvan

Heads up: if the Lintrock baseline file in the Quarrow repo drifts from main, CI fails with a "stale baseline" error even when the code is fine. Quick fix is to regenerate the baseline on a clean checkout and re-push. If a customer build is blocked, confirm the failing run matches the token below before escalating.

build token for yadug-yagag: htk21_c863c33eb8b82c0c9c152

## Environment Variables — Ferrobus 5 Upgrade

Release managers: before cutting the Ferrobus 5 release, verify each environment file defines `FERROBUS_PROTOCOL=amqp2` and `FERROBUS_HEARTBEAT=30`. Version 5 drops anonymous connections entirely, so every consumer and publisher must authenticate. Validate the file with `ferrocheck --env` prior to rollout; a missing credential fails closed and halts the deploy. The broker credential itself belongs on the very next line of the env file.

sealed setting: ARCHIVE_KEY3=bd6

**Q: Why do some Quillway services fail to resolve hostnames intermittently?**

The staging resolver pool occasionally drops queries under load, so lookups in the Brightmarsh cluster may time out once or twice before succeeding. This is a known issue and not a sign your deployment is broken. Retries usually clear it. Full troubleshooting steps and current status are on the internal page below.

operations page: https://confluence.lumicsys.internal/projects/display/projects/display